Horticultural Assistant careers

For those interested in pursuing a career as a Horticultural Assistant, Sydney offers a selection of quality courses to support your educational journey. Whether you are just starting your career or looking to expand your skill set, you will find invaluable opportunities to develop horticultural knowledge and practical skills. The Horticultural Assistant courses in Sydney cater specifically to those without prior experience, making it the perfect starting point for aspiring horticultural professionals.

Among the available courses, the Certificate II in Horticulture AHC20422 stands out as a comprehensive introduction to the field. This beginner course covers fundamental concepts of horticulture, including plant care, maintenance, and sustainable practices, while equipping students with vital hands-on experience. Additionally, the Certificate II in Rural Operations AHC21216 provides an excellent foundation for those interested in the broader context of agricultural operations and rural business management.
